DescriptionEnterprise-grade PostgreSQL-based DBMS with security enhancements such as Transparent Data Encryption and Data Masking, plus high-availability and performance improvement features.Google's NoSQL Big Data database service. It's the same database that powers many core Google services, including Search, Analytics, Maps, and Gmail.In-memory key-value store, originally intended for cachingSADAS Engine is a columnar DBMS specifically designed for high performance in data warehouse environmentsA general purpose database with bitemporal SQL and Datalog and graph queries
